Porch
The property features a front porch with a UPVC double gate and window, along with side panel windows and tiling, leading into the hallway.
Hallway
The hallway provides access to the lounge, dining room, and kitchen. It includes a central heating radiator and a UPVC double-glazed window to the side.
Lounge (3.68m x 3.2m)
The lounge has a feature wood-effect flooring and double glazed French doors that open onto the decking. It includes a feature log burner and access to a storage cupboard, a central heating radiator, and inset spotlights.
Dining Room (3.56m x 3.45m)
The dining room includes a log burner, UPVC double-glazed bay window, feature circle UPVC winodw to the side, and central heating radiator.
Kitchen (4.17m x 1.68m)
The kitchen comprises of wall, base, and drawer units, a gas hob, and a stainless steel sink with a drainer. It also contains a fridge freezer, electric oven, and space for a dishwasher. Additional features include an extractor fan, spotlighting, central heating radiator, and access to the utility/WC.
Utility Room / WC (1.57m x 1.24m)
This space features a composite low-level WC, tile flooring, and a cream heated radiator. There is space for a washer, along with double-glazed windows on the side elevation and front elevation.
Landing
The landing provides access to the loft, three bedrooms, and the family bathroom.
Bedroom One
3.2m Plus Bay x 3.48m - This bedroom features a central heating radiator, spotlights, and a UPVC double-glazed bay window to the front.
Bedroom Two (2.9m x 2.6m)
This bedroom has a UPVC double-glazed window to the elevation and a central heating radiator.
Bedroom Three (2.64m x 2m)
This bedroom features a UPVC double-glazed window and a central heating radiator.
Shower Room (2.9m x 1.42m)
The shower room includes a walk-in shower with a rainbow shower head, a low level WC, and a vanity wash basin with mixer tap. Additional features are a towel radiator, tiled walls, tile splashbacks, and a frosted UPVC double-glazed window on the front and side elevation. There is also a storage cupboard.
Home Office
With laminate flooring, lighting, and power.
Garage
With up and over door, power and lighting.
Outside
To the front of the property is a driveway for multiple cars.
The rear garden is a particular feature of the property and is of a good size with a decking area, raised flower beds, astro turf area, mature trees, outbuildings and a carport. The rear garden also has a garage, greenhouses and multiple sheds.
